Just because your caller-id shows a local number, it may not be. Phone numbers can be cloned. I had a call the other day from a 352 number that seemed familiar. A reverse number look-up showed the number was assigned to a private residence in Ocala. I answered when a call from that same number came again. The background noise sounded like the caller was in a telemarketer/scammer boiler room. The caller had a thick foreign accent and simply wanted to confirm the name and number on my new Medicare card.
